The “Queen’s Cup” featured on the 24th will have the cream of the Class II thoroughbreds vying for this prestigious cup over a distance of 10 furlongs and we feel that the two new Geldings “Strength to Succeed” and “Attorney” will battle this race out.
The “Sunquick Cup” too will be run in the Class I category and will be keenly contested by the thoroughbreds in that class. Amongst the trophies, the blue ribbon event will undoubtedly be the Governor’s Cup sponsored by DFCC & Vardhana Banks. This race will be the highlight on the 14th of April and the feature race on 24th will be the Queen’s cup sponsored by George Steuart & Company on the Company’s 175th Anniversary. The Sunquick Cup for Class I sponsored by Scan Industries will be held on 17th April followed by 5 other Cups also sponsored by CW Mackie & Company for the entire 17th.
